From HIPAA to Hackers: A Dentist’s Guide to Cybersecurity That Actually Works with Dr. Lorne Lavine (Zoom)
About This Event
Dental practices are prime targets for cyberattacks. This course explains current threats, compliance pitfalls, and protection strategies in plain English. Participants will learn to secure patient data, avoid HIPAA fines, assess IT vulnerabilities, implement affordable security measures (staff training, encryption, multifactor authentication), and communicate cybersecurity importance to the team. Learning Objectives
- Identify the most common cybersecurity threats facing dental practices today, including phishing, ransomware, and social engineering attacks.
- Understand how HIPAA and state privacy regulations intersect with modern cybersecurity risks.
- Assess vulnerabilities in your current IT systems, including network, email, and backup configurations.
- Implement practical, affordable security measures —
- from staff training to encryption and multifactor authentication.
- Communicate cybersecurity importance to the team, fostering a culture of data protection across the practice.
